Live Streaming Options
The most common way to watch Eishockey WM live is through official broadcasters. These vary depending on your location, but often include major sports networks like ESPN (in some regions), TSN (Canada), and Eurosport (Europe). These broadcasters typically offer live streaming options through their websites or dedicated apps. A subscription might be required.
Another option is the official IIHF (International Ice Hockey Federation) website. They often provide live streaming services, sometimes on a pay-per-view basis or through a subscription package. This can be a great option if your local broadcaster doesn’t cover all the games you want to see.
Be cautious of unofficial streaming sites. While they might offer free access, the video quality is often poor, the streams are unreliable, and they can expose you to malware and other security risks. Stick to official sources for a safer and higher-quality viewing experience.
